Transaction 5b4c09b0d7926fc3f8ecdac5dc749980b0c43a94f90de86bb0374bb03252a16f
1 Input
2 Outputs
- 5b4c09b0d7926fc3f8ecdac5dc749980b0c43a94f90de86bb0374bb03252a16f:0
- 5b4c09b0d7926fc3f8ecdac5dc749980b0c43a94f90de86bb0374bb03252a16f:1
value 157629462
address 17yYyafrfiaaVJGcaeQdpAeHdcBQSKAuLD
value 277698515
address 1DJk7qrZtELTTeZUbFB8WsP8NBAvRi8nYS